Munters Expands High-Performance Cooling with New LCX CDU for Data Centers
As data centers evolve to meet the demands of high-density applications, Munters is at the forefront of innovation by launching the LCX family of Liquid-to-Liquid Coolant Distribution Units (CDUs). This advanced product aims to enhance the efficiency and performance of liquid cooling in modern data centers, providing a tailored solution for businesses looking to upgrade their cooling infrastructure.

Features of the LCX Coolant Distribution Unit
The Munters LCX CDU is engineered specifically for large-scale liquid cooling applications. It is designed to accurately control coolant flow and temperature, which are pivotal for efficient heat rejection from liquid-cooled servers. Notable features include:
- - Modular Design: The LCX units are available in sizes starting from 500 kW to 1.5 MW, accommodating varying demands across data hall configurations.
- - Customization Options: Components such as brazed plate heat exchangers and pumps can be customized, ensuring optimal performance based on specific operational criteria.
- - Stackable Units: With a novel capability for stacking, the LCX is ideal for installations where space is constrained, allowing for minimized floor space usage.
- - High-Efficiency Components: Equipped with advanced pumps and heat exchangers selected for individual customer requirements, the LCX maximizes performance while maintaining energy efficiency.
- - Superior Filtration and Control: The inclusion of a 316 stainless steel technology fluid filter housing provides exceptional filtration with a high flow rate and an efficiency rate of 99.98%, ensuring coolant cleanliness.
- - Advanced Control Systems: The BACnet/Modbus compatible controller features a 7-inch color touchscreen HMI for user-friendly operation and monitoring.
Impact on Data Center Operators
According to Keith Dunnavant, Vice President of Offer Strategy and Portfolio Management at Munters, “High-density applications are reshaping the requirements for data center cooling.” The LCX CDU is designed with efficiency and reliability in mind, offering a scalable solution that can adapt to future technological advancements. Munters’ commitment to customizable solutions allows operators to fine-tune their cooling systems, ensuring that they meet diverse operational needs effectively.
The recent commitment of Munters in securing a landmark order valued at MSEK 375 (approximately MUSD 35) from a major U.S. data center colocation provider highlights the demand and trust in the LCX technology. The collaboration mirrors the industry's broader trend towards embracing efficient cooling technologies that reduce operational costs and enhance system reliability.
